The RNC55J1553BSB14 is a metal film through-hole resistor from Lingto Electronic Limited, designed to meet the military specifications of MIL-PRF-55182. It features a resistance value of 155 kOc with a power rating of 1/8 W at 70 ¬8C and a tolerance of ¬±0.1%. The resistor operates effectively within a temperature range of -65 ¬8C to +175 ¬8C and has a maximum working voltage of 200 V. This resistor exhibits a low noise level of -40 dB and a controlled temperature coefficient of ¬±25 ppm/¬8C. It is constructed with a vacuum-deposited nickel-chrome alloy element and encapsulated in a specially formulated epoxy for moisture protection. The leads are solder-coated copper, ensuring compatibility with standard soldering processes. Engineers seeking reliable resistors for military or high-reliability applications may find this product suitable due to its rigorous testing and qualification standards.
